Eastern Latvia (Latgale)

To the East of Latvia lies Russia. A border is a porous membrane through which a constant stream of people, culture and influences has flowed. This has trained the Latgalians to get to know their visitors, fast. Direct and hardy, their own language gives them a recognisable identity edge. Coupled with powerful influences such as the emotionality of the Polish and Lithuanian Catholic Church, and the artistic exuberance of the Vitebsk province that gave us Rothko, Chagall and Kandinsky, this is a different personality cocktail to the one by the sea.
